The Nimbus strain that was named “razor blade throat” as it was surging in Asia a few weeks ago, now constitutes 37% of tested Covid samples in the US and is posed to become the dominant strain over the summer. So, if you are going to be at a huge event, say a Magic Con, I strongly suggest masking.
‘Razor Blade Throat’ Symptoms As ‘Nimbus’ COVID-19 Variant Spreads
As the NB.1.8.1 variant, informally dubbed "Nimbus," continues to spread, there have been more informal reports of "razor blade throat" as a possible COVID-19 symptom.
